View Article  Shahabduddin convicted in assault case

Controversial RJD Lok Sabha member Mohammed Shahabuddin was today convicted by a local court for assaulting a CPI-ML worker eight years ago. Judicial Magistrate Vishwa Vibhuti Gupta found the jailed MP guilty of the charges after the completion of the trial inside Siwan jail. The quantum of the sentence would be announced tomorrow.
